The Vapor Density comparisons are only legitimate when the gas escaping is at precisely the same temperature since the surrounding air itself. Should the chemical is escaping from a container where it was pressurized or refrigerated, it could initially escape and behave like a heavy gasoline and sink in the air (whether or not it's got a Vapor Density value fewer than one). Also, the Specific Gravity comparisons are for fresh water (density one.0 g/mL). If your spill is in salt water (density about one.027 g/mL), you need to change the point of comparison. There are a few chemicals that can sink in refreshing water and float in salt water.

A number of dietary deficiencies may well raise the risk of deleterious cyanide effects. Iodine deficiency is involved in the etiology of such thyroid disorders as goiter and cretinism. These disorders may be exacerbated by surplus exposure to cyanide (Delange and Ermans 1971; Ermans et al. 1972). Persons with a metabolic disturbance while in the conversion of cyanide to thiocyanate may be at increased hazard. A defect inside the rhodanese technique and vitamin B12 deficiency are actually related with tobacco amblyopia and Leber’s hereditary optic atrophy in persons exposed to cyanide in tobacco smoke (Wilson 1983).

Various species are used to test cyanide. Mouse models have routinely been used as the initial step in assessing novel cyanide antidotes [55]. Rabbits have also been used and tend to be more amenable than mice for potassium cyanide molar mass scaling of doses for human administration and tend to be more amenable to hemodynamic monitoring [forty six, 47]. Rabbit models of oral cyanide with oral antidotes happen to be reported and have demonstrated oral antidotes is often efficient if presented early in the medical class [18].

Antidotes for cyanide poisoning are actually intensively examined and reviewed (Way 1984). Cyanide antagonists is usually classified into two typical groups: people who act as sulfane sulfur donors for rhodanese-catalyzed cyanide detoxification and those that induce chemical binding of cyanide. Sulfur donors consist of sodium thiosulfate, polythionates, and thiosulfates. Sodium thiosulfate has been successfully used being an antidote towards cyanide poisoning in humans for many years (Way 1984).
